The Mid-Coast is a region of Maine that includes the coastal counties of Lincoln, Knox, Waldo, Sagadahoc, and the northern coastal portion of Cumberland counties. Some of the towns are:
* Alna
* Arrowsic
* Bath
* Belfast
* Boothbay
* Boothbay Harbor
* Bowdoin
* Bowdoinham
* Bremen
* Bristol
* Brunswick
* Camden
* Cushing
* Damariscotta
* Dresden
* Edgecomb
* Friendship
* Georgetown
* Harpswell
* Jefferson
* Lincolnville
* Monhegan
* Newcastle
* Nobleboro
* Phippsburg
* Richmond
* Rockland
* Rockport
* Searsport
* Stockton Springs
* Southport
* Thomaston
* Topsham
* Union
* Waldoboro
* Warren
* Westport Island
* West Bath
* Whitefield
* Wiscasset
* Woolwich
